@import url('https://fonts.googleapis.com/css2?family=Geist:wght@100..900&display=swap');.geist-font {font-family: "Geist", sans-serif;font-optical-sizing: auto;font-weight: 100;font-style: normal;}
@font-face {font-family: "Chery1";src: url(../font/463dafcda517f24f-s.p.woff);}
@font-face {font-family: "Chery2";src: url(../font/4473ecc91f70f139-s.p.woff);}
@font-face {font-family: "Chery3";src: url(../font/9e82d62334b205f4-s.p.woff);}
@font-face {font-family: "Chery4";src: url(../font/0484562807a97172-s.p.woff);}
@font-face {font-family: "Chery5";src: url(../font/b957ea75a84b6ea7-s.p.woff);}
@font-face {font-family: "Chery6";src: url(../font/eafabf029ad39a43-s.p.woff);}
.container-fluid {padding: 0;}
body {font-family: 'Geist';}
a {color: #b6a189;}
a:hover {color: #b6a189;text-decoration: none;}
header#header {width: 100%;position: fixed;top: 0;z-index: 9999;background: linear-gradient(180deg, rgb(24 24 24 / 30%), rgba(24, 24, 24, 0));}
header#header.scrolled {background-color: #dad9d7 !important;box-shadow: 0 1px 2px 0 rgb(0 0 0 / .05);background: none;}
header:not(.scrolled) .system-info-logo img {content: url("https://image.blob.ix.co.za/LayoutImage/348/1/348-1-chery-logo-horizontal4e528d0a-1-196x18.png");}
header#header.innerheader {background-color: #dad9d7 !important;box-shadow: 0 1px 2px 0 rgb(0 0 0 / .05);background: none;}
header#header.innerheader:not(.scrolled) .system-info-logo img {content: unset;}
header#header.innerheader .navbar-light .navbar-nav .nav-link, header#header.innerheader .navbar-light .navbar-nav .active>.nav-link, header#header.innerheader .rightLinks li a .navbar-light .navbar-nav .nav-link, header#header.innerheader .navbar-light .navbar-nav .active>.nav-link, header#header.innerheader .rightLinks li a {color: #343434;}
.mainmenu_bs nav {background-color: transparent !important;}
ul.navbar-nav li {margin-right: 28px;height: 100%;display: flex;font-size: 14px;align-items: center;}
.navbar-light .navbar-nav .nav-link, .navbar-light .navbar-nav .active>.nav-link, .rightLinks li a {font-size: 15.2px;color: #fff;position: relative;height: 100%;display: flex;align-items: center;cursor: pointer;text-transform: uppercase;padding: .5rem 0;}
.header-menu-wrapper {display: flex;align-items: center;justify-content: space-between;min-height: 75px;}
.header-options {display: none;}
.rightLinks li {margin-left: 50px;}
.rightLinks li:last-child {margin-right: 0;}
div#image-rotator {filter: brightness(0.7);}
.rightLinks {display: flex;}
.rightLinks i {display: inline-block;width: 24px;height: 24px;font-style: normal;color: #fff;filter: brightness(0) invert(1);}
.rightLinks i.fas.fa-drive {background: url("https://image.blob.ix.co.za/LayoutImage/348/2/348-2-drive-2-104x104.png") no-repeat center center;background-size: contain;}
.rightLinks i.fas.fa-dealers {background: url("https://image.blob.ix.co.za/LayoutImage/348/1/348-1-dealers-1-104x104.png	") no-repeat center center;background-size: contain;}
.rightLinks li a {display: flex;align-items: center;gap: 8px;padding: 0;}
header#header.scrolled .rightLinks i {filter: unset;}
header#header.scrolled .navbar-light .navbar-nav .nav-link, header#header.scrolled .navbar-light .navbar-nav .active>.nav-link, header#header.scrolled .rightLinks li a {color: #343434;}
header#header.innerheader .rightLinks i {filter: unset;color: #343434;}
.dropdown-item.active, .dropdown-item:active {background-color: #a4896c;}
.navbar-expand-lg .navbar-nav .dropdown-menu {padding: 0;border: 1px solid #dad9d7;border-radius: 0;}
.dropdown-item:focus, .dropdown-item:hover {background-color: #a4896c;color: #fff;}
.bootstrap-datetimepicker-widget table td.active, .bootstrap-datetimepicker-widget table td.active:hover {background-color: #a4896c;}
.select2-container--default .select2-results__option--highlighted[aria-selected] {background-color: #a4896c;color: #fff;}
.new-model-shape.tab-pane:before {top: 10px;background-color: transparent !important;}
div#newModelTabContentBAIC {margin-top: 2rem;}
.Zone_2.z-wrapper {padding: 100px 0;}
.Zone_2.z-wrapper h1 span {display: block;}
.Zone_2.z-wrapper h1 {text-transform: capitalize;font-size: 64px;color: #343434;}
h1, h2, h3, h4, h5, h6 {font-family: 'Geist';color: #1e1e1e;}
.rotator-button {display: none;}
.Zone_2.z-wrapper h1 span {width: 50%;color: #343434;font-size: 22px;margin-top: 1rem;font-weight: 400;}
.article-image {margin-bottom: 2rem;border-radius: 4px;max-height: 300px;min-height: 300px;object-fit: inherit;}
.hero {position: relative;padding: 2rem 0;}
.hero-bg {position: absolute;top: 0;left: 0;width: 100%;height: 100%;object-fit: cover;z-index: 0;}
hero .phone-wrapper img {max-width: 100%;height: auto;}
.download-icons {margin-top: 20px;}
.download-icons .icon-box {margin: 0 10px;text-align: center;padding: 5px 25px;gap: 4px;flex-direction: column;border-radius: 3.14px;background: #fff;box-shadow: 0 1.256px 3.171px -.942px rgba(0, 0, 0, .1);color: #1e1e1e;font-size: 10px;position: relative;overflow: hidden;display: flex;align-items: center;}
.download-icons img {width: 40px;display: block;margin: 0 auto 5px;}
.phone-wrapper img {position: relative;width: 100%;height: auto;}
footer#footer {z-index: 1;padding: 75px 0 15px;background: #f4f4f4;border-top: 1px solid #e8e8e8;position: relative;}
.Zone_3 h2.header {font-size: 48px;font-family: 'Chery4';}
.Zone_3 h2 {    /* font-family: 'Chery3'; */font-size: 48px;}
.Zone_3 h2.header {font-size: 48px;font-family: 'Chery4';}
.Zone_3 h2 {    /* font-family: 'Geist'; */font-size: 48px;font-weight: 400;}
.download-icons i {font-family: 'Font Awesome 5 Brands';font-weight: 600;font-style: normal;font-size: 15px;}
.download-icons {display: flex;}
.footer-links.fl-acc ul li:first-child a {font-size: 17px;font-weight: 600;color: #212121;margin-bottom: 18px;}
.footer-links.fl-acc ul {display: flex;flex-direction: column;}
.footer-links.fl-acc ul li a {font-size: 16px;color: #5e5e5e;transition: all .3s;margin-bottom: 20px;font-family: 'Chery6';}
.footerContacts a, .footerContacts a i {color: #212121 !important;}
.footerContacts {margin-top: 18px;}
.footerContacts ul {margin-bottom: 20px;}
.footerContacts ul li a {margin-bottom: 0 !important;margin-top: 5px;}
.footer-links.fl-acc .socials {margin-top: 90px;}
.footer-links.fl-acc .socials ul {flex-direction: row;justify-content: end;}
.footer-links.fl-acc .socials ul li:first-child a {color: #fff;border-radius: 50%;}
.footer-links.fl-acc .socials ul li a {color: #fff;background-color: #212121;border-radius: 4px;width: 27px;height: 27px;display: flex;align-items: center;justify-content: center;}
.footer-links.fl-acc .socials ul li {margin-right: 1rem;}
.footer-links.fl-acc .socials ul li:last-child {margin-right: 0;}
.copyrightdiv {height: 80px;font-size: 14px;color: #7d7d7d;text-align: center;display: flex;align-items: center;justify-content: space-between;text-transform: capitalize;}
.copyright a {color: #7d7d7d;pointer-events: none;}
.legal a {color: #7d7d7d;}
.footerContacts a i {margin-right: 5px;}
section.jumbotron {padding: 0;}
.jumbotron {position: relative;text-align: center;overflow: hidden;}
.jumbotron img {width: 100%;height: auto;display: block;}
.jumbotron h1 {width:100%;position: absolute;top: 50%;left: 50%;transform: translate(-50%, -50%);color: #fff;font-size: 64px;text-transform: uppercase;}
.navbar-light .navbar-toggler {border: 0;position: relative;top: -2.5rem;padding-left: 50px;outline: none;}
button#nav-toggler {background: 0 0;border: 0;color: #fff;display: flex;flex-direction: column;height: 45px;min-width: 45px;padding: 0;position: relative;justify-content: center;}
header#header.innerheader .navbar-light .navbar-toggler:before, header#header.innerheader .navbar-light .navbar-toggler:after, header#header.scrolled .navbar-light .navbar-toggler:before, header#header.scrolled .navbar-light .navbar-toggler:after {background-color: #343434;}
.navbar-light .navbar-toggler-icon {display: none;}
.navbar-light .navbar-toggler:before, .navbar-light .navbar-toggler:after {background-color: #fff;content: '';height: 2px;margin-top: 1.5rem;position: absolute;top: 0;width: 26px;left: 0;margin: 1.5rem auto;}
.navbar-light .navbar-toggler:after {top: -10px;}
.navbar-light .navbar-toggler:before {top: -20px;}
body.no-scroll {overflow: hidden;}
.navbar-toggler {position: relative;width: 30px;height: 26px;border: none;background: transparent;outline: none;cursor: pointer;}
.navbar-toggler:before, .navbar-toggler:after {content: '';position: absolute;left: 0;width: 26px;height: 2px;background-color: #fff;transition: transform 0.3s ease, top 0.3s ease, bottom 0.3s ease;}
.navbar-toggler:before {top: 0;}
.navbar-toggler:after {bottom: 0;}
.navbar-toggler span {position: absolute;top: 50%;left: 0;width: 26px;height: 2px;background-color: #fff;transform: translateY(-50%);transition: opacity 0.3s ease;}
.navbar-toggler.active:before {transform: rotate(45deg);top: -50%;}
.navbar-toggler.active:after {transform: rotate(-45deg);bottom: 50%;top: -50%;}
.navbar-toggler.active span {opacity: 0;}
.mainmenu_bs {display: flex;align-items: center;}
.mainmenu_bs .cwlLogo img {height: 14px;width: auto;}
li.rotator-indicator-flat.rotator-indicator-item {width: 60px;height: 2px;background: rgba(202, 180, 151, .4);opacity: 1;margin: 0 5px !important;bottom: 20px;position: relative;border: 0;}
li.rotator-indicator-flat.rotator-indicator-item.active {background: rgba(202,180,151);}
.rotator-indicators {justify-content: end;bottom: 2rem;}
div#widget-article-tile-CheryNews .card {padding: 0 1rem 0 0;border: 0;}
.article-detail {margin-top: 5rem;}
.error-template {margin-top: 6rem;}
.ix-system-terms {padding: 112px !important;}
.footerContacts ul li a {color: #212121;font-size: 16px !important;font-family: 'Geist' !important;font-weight: 400 !important;}
.swiper-dropdown {position: relative;display: inline-block;}
.swiper-dropdown .dropdown-toggle {background: #dad9d7;border: 1px solid #ccc;padding: 11px;cursor: pointer;border-radius: 6px;display: flex;gap: 6px;width: 266px;align-items: center;justify-content: space-between;}
.swiper-dropdown .dropdown-menu {display: none;position: absolute;background: #dad9d7;border: 1px solid #ccc;margin-top: 5px;list-style: none;padding: 0;width: 100%;z-index: 1000;border-radius: 6px;}
.swiper-dropdown .dropdown-menu li {padding: 6px 10px;cursor: pointer;}
.swiper-dropdown .dropdown-menu li:hover, .swiper-dropdown .dropdown-menu li.active {background: #f0f0f0;}
.swiper-dropdown .dropdown-toggle svg, .swiper-dropdown svg {width: 150px;height: auto;}
.inner.customInner {
    padding: 3rem 20px 2rem;
}
#Zone_1 > div > section > img {max-width: 244px;margin-top: 2rem;}
li.dropdown.nav-item {position: relative;}
li.dropdown.nav-item .dropdown-menu {left: 50%;transform: translateX(-50%);text-align: left;top: 55px;}
.navbar-nav .dropdown.nav-item.show a:after {border-bottom: .3em solid;border-top: 0;}
.inner {background-color: #eceae9;}
.scrolled .mainmenu_bs .cwlLogo img {filter: invert(1);}
.article-tile .article-title {font-size: 24px;color: #343434;font-weight: 700;}
.navbar-light .navbar-nav .nav-link:focus, .navbar-light .navbar-nav .nav-link:hover {color: #ae987e;}
.welcomeP a {color: #d6d6d6;}
i.fa-brands.fa-huawei {background-image: url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='18' height='18' viewBox='0 0 18 18' fill='none'%3E%3Cg clip-path='url(%23clip0_343_80)'%3E%3Cpath d='M3.03923 4.38914C3.03923 4.38914 1.72758 5.64236 1.65586 6.96783V7.21433C1.71376 8.28533 2.52179 8.91592 2.52179 8.91592C3.81698 10.183 6.95454 11.7767 7.69033 12.1369C7.69033 12.1369 7.73442 12.1592 7.76205 12.1316L7.77586 12.104V12.0737C5.76455 7.69086 3.0387 4.38967 3.0387 4.38967L3.03923 4.38914ZM7.27276 13.2153C7.25895 13.1574 7.2037 13.1574 7.2037 13.1574L1.97673 13.3428C2.54145 14.3554 3.49876 15.1331 4.49751 14.9005C5.17804 14.7235 6.7362 13.6387 7.24514 13.2706C7.28923 13.2345 7.27276 13.2068 7.27276 13.2068V13.2153ZM7.33067 12.6618C5.03408 11.1095 0.587514 8.73848 0.587514 8.73848C0.47967 9.06201 0.446201 9.37492 0.438232 9.65701V9.70695C0.438232 10.465 0.720326 10.9963 0.720326 10.9963C1.2877 12.1943 2.37783 12.5571 2.37783 12.5571C2.87614 12.7675 3.37126 12.7755 3.37126 12.7755C3.45679 12.7893 6.48705 12.7755 7.29454 12.7755C7.33067 12.7755 7.35245 12.7393 7.35245 12.7393V12.6979C7.35245 12.6756 7.33014 12.6618 7.33014 12.6618H7.33067ZM6.85467 2.29973C5.82511 2.5627 5.08667 3.46742 5.03408 4.52992V4.82051C5.05639 5.24658 5.14776 5.5648 5.14776 5.5648C5.61526 7.61808 7.88423 10.9825 8.37139 11.6906C8.40751 11.7268 8.44311 11.713 8.44311 11.713C8.47073 11.7018 8.4872 11.6715 8.48454 11.6412C9.23733 4.13467 7.69883 2.13664 7.69883 2.13664C7.47198 2.15045 6.85467 2.29973 6.85467 2.29973ZM12.7345 3.9073C12.7345 3.9073 12.3887 2.63176 11.008 2.29123C11.008 2.29123 10.6042 2.19136 10.1776 2.13611C10.1776 2.13611 8.63383 4.12564 9.38342 11.6487C9.39192 11.6986 9.42751 11.7039 9.42751 11.7039C9.47745 11.7262 9.49658 11.6848 9.49658 11.6848C10.0087 10.9543 12.2607 7.60373 12.7202 5.56426C12.7202 5.56426 12.9747 4.57083 12.734 3.90676L12.7345 3.9073ZM10.6675 13.1654C10.6675 13.1654 10.6175 13.1654 10.6037 13.1989C10.6037 13.1989 10.5952 13.2488 10.6228 13.2706C11.118 13.6329 12.6426 14.6874 13.3731 14.9005C13.3731 14.9005 13.4868 14.9366 13.6775 14.9419H13.7742C14.264 14.9281 15.1215 14.6816 15.8992 13.3428L10.6584 13.1659L10.6675 13.1654ZM16.2126 7.20848C16.3125 5.74755 14.8372 4.39445 14.8372 4.38914C14.8372 4.38914 12.1119 7.69033 10.1139 12.0397C10.1139 12.0397 10.0916 12.0949 10.1277 12.131L10.1553 12.1364H10.1994C10.949 11.7629 14.0648 10.1745 15.3541 8.92123C15.3541 8.92123 16.1701 8.26248 16.2121 7.20848H16.2126ZM17.289 8.72467C17.289 8.72467 12.8424 11.11 10.5458 12.6538C10.5458 12.6538 10.5097 12.6841 10.5235 12.734C10.5235 12.734 10.5458 12.7755 10.5734 12.7755C11.3953 12.7755 14.5137 12.7755 14.5913 12.7616C14.5913 12.7616 14.995 12.7478 15.4907 12.5571C15.4907 12.5571 16.5946 12.2028 17.17 10.9469C17.17 10.9469 17.6874 9.91998 17.289 8.72467Z' fill='%231E1E1E'%3E%3C/path%3E%3C/g%3E%3Cdefs%3E%3CclipPath id='clip0_343_80'%3E%3Crect width='17' height='17' fill='white' transform='translate(0.438232 0.0391846)'%3E%3C/rect%3E%3C/clipPath%3E%3C/defs%3E%3C/svg%3E");display: inline-block;width: 15px;height: 15px;background-size: 15px 15px;background-repeat: no-repeat;background-position: center;text-align: center;padding: 11px;}
a.clientName {margin-left: 1rem;color: #fff;}
header#header.scrolled a.clientName, header#header.innerheader a.clientName {color: #000;}
.innerBanner {pointer-events: none;}